About this course

Throughout the course, learners will gain a deep understanding of the fundamentals of writing for educational programs, including curriculum design, lesson planning, and assessment strategies. They will also have the opportunity to develop their own writing skills, with a focus on creating engaging, effective, and accessible educational materials. By completing this certificate program, learners will not only be able to demonstrate their expertise in educational writing but also enhance their career prospects in a variety of fields, including K-12 education, higher education, and corporate training. Course Details

• Understanding Educational Programs
• Principles of Effective Educational Writing
• Creating Clear and Engaging Learning Objectives
• Writing Effective Assessments and Evaluations
• Designing Instructional Materials for Different Learning Styles
• Incorporating Technology in Educational Writing
• Best Practices for Editing and Revising Educational Content
• Accessibility and Inclusive Writing in Education
• Understanding Legal and Ethical Considerations in Educational Writing
